New Players For Friedens, Berkey Mines!Signing of several new player^ byfriedens and Berkey Mines Monday will add a lot to the class ofbuseball to be shown in the Somerset County Leagur for the remainder of the season.Friedens. at the bottom of the league standings, with only one jgame won against eight losses, will ‘ from now till tho end of the season be rated as one of the toughest teams in the loop t0 beat.•The moafc important among their *new additions is Chief Bender who iplayed first base for B rUn in trie league last year and was the leading li it ter ol the circuit He play-j ed in 24 games last vear, Walt; one ci tho highest marks ever recorded in this district.In addition to Bender, Friedenshi been further strengthened rj jthe services of Verle Cought nour. ’ Bobby Eskin, short ston. and John Bennett and Len Golby. pitchers. | All of these men played for Bor- •lin last year, but due t » the fail-5ure of that town to enter the circuit this year were at liberty.The management of the BerkeyMines club announced yesterday afternoon that they had securedthe services of Andy Panek. of Jenners, a short stop, who hasbeen playing in the Westmoreland County Letgun for the past several years. They are confident that he will be able to plug up quite a few of the leaks in their infield.
